From a theological perspective, Jesus and the Father are different Persons of the Trinity, meaning they. Each of these persons is fully God and each is distinct, yet they are one God. To state it another way, the Father is God, the Son is God, and the Holy Spirit is God. Each is God, and together they comprise one God. So yes, Jesus is God, but He is not the same as the Father or the Holy Spirit.Two natures of Jesus. During the first centuries, the Church had to defend and clarify this truth of faith against the heresies that falsified it. 465 The first heresies denied ...The Communicatio Idiomatum. A doctrine that is related to the Hypostatic Union is the communicatio idiomatum (Latin for “communication of properties”). This is the teaching that the attributes of both the divine and human natures are ascribed to the one person of Jesus.
